音乐干扰预期诱导的疼痛调节:一个受控的交叉实验研究

Mélysiane Marcotte1,2, Pierre Rainville1,3, Dan Tcaciuc1,4

  • 1Research Center of the Institut Universitaire de Gériatrie de Montréal (CRIUGM), Montreal, QC, Canada.

Pain reports
|August 25, 2025
PubMed
概括

音乐和有声书可以减轻疼痛感觉,音乐更有效,特别是在高疼痛水平. 这两种干预措施都能干扰疼痛预期调节,并减少预期焦虑.

科学领域:

  • 神经科学
  • 心理学
  • 治疗疼痛

背景情况:

  • 众所周知,音乐可以减轻痛苦和焦虑.
  • 它对疼痛预测机制的影响尚不清楚.

研究的目的:

  • 研究标准化音乐干预 (音乐护理) 对疼痛感知的影响.
  • 评估音乐对低或高疼痛预期影响的疼痛调节的影响.

主要方法:

  • 一个与健康参与者的交叉设计研究.
  • 条件包括音乐干预,有声书的控制和沉默.
  • 通过接触热刺激引起疼痛, 提示预期疼痛水平.

主要成果:

  • 与沉默相比,音乐和有声书都减少了感知疼痛的强度.
  • 在更高的疼痛水平上, 音乐比读书更有效.
  • 听觉干预降低了焦虑,调节了预期诱导的低痛感和高痛感效应,但也阻止了一些调节效应.

结论:

  • 音乐引起的镇痛涉及多个过程.
  • 音乐可以帮助治疗疼痛,
  • 音乐可能会破坏缓解疼痛的策略,
